  Published: 2015-07-10, Author: Matt , review by: computershopper.com

  • Impressive out-of-the-box overclock pushes past Titan X-level performance, Can handle most 4K gaming without the hassle of SLI
  • Open-air cooler means case fans need to remove card heat from chassis, Slightly pricier than stock GeForce GTX 980 Ti
  • With the help of the company's Twin Frozr V cooler, MSI takes Nvidia's already impressive GTX 980 Ti and pushes it beyond (yes, beyond) Titan-level performance. The open-air design means your chassis fans will have to move the heat out of your case, but...
